Heads up: if the Lintrock baseline file in the Quarrow repo drifts from main, CI fails with a "stale baseline" error even when the code is fine. Quick fix is to regenerate the baseline on a clean checkout and re-push. If a customer build is blocked, confirm the failing run matches the token below before escalating.

build token for yadug-yagag: htk21_c863c33eb8b82c0c9c152

Hey — handing Flapjack (our bounce processor) over to you for the review. Suppression logic lives in the classifier module; secrets come from Vaultling, nothing hardcoded as far as I know. Retry behavior is the sketchiest part, start there. The staging instance currently runs with the following configuration.

service settings:
[sorys]
port = 8000
team = eliius
host = sorys.novacstack.example
region = south-3
access_code = ac_f66665
timeout_ms = 250

## Artifact Signing — SDK Parity Notes (Weekly Sync)

Kestrel SDK for Android reached parity with the Swift client this sprint: offline queueing, batched telemetry, and retry semantics now match. Both SDKs ship as signed artifacts from the same pipeline. Remaining gap: background sync throttling, targeted next sprint. Verify both release bundles before tagging. Both artifacts validate against the shared signing key below.

signing key of kawig-fafog = bky19_6Fypv1qws7J8qJtaYjX

### Action item: Harrowfield gateway buffering

During the outage, the Harrowfield telemetry gateway dropped readings from roughly forty tractors because its in-memory buffer had no overflow policy. Owner for the fix is the Fieldwire team: add disk-backed spill, cap retention at six hours, and alert when the buffer exceeds half capacity. Target is two sprints out. Progress will be reported at this sync until closed. Design notes, capacity math, and the review checklist are being tracked on the internal page:

runbook for yahop-tajep: https://jenkins.olvarqstack.internal/settings